KEY MESSAGES
The zainer is a technology designed to restore bare land by digging zaï holes. Testing of the first prototype revealed four key messages:
- The motorized zaï, known as the zainer, performs less well technically than the other technologies tested1.
- The zainer is less economically viable than the other tools1, regardless of the economic model chosen (purchase, rental), due to its high fuel consumption and low yield.
- Producers find the zainer difficult to use due to the technical breakdowns observed.
- The zainer needs to be technically adapted to better meet the needs of rural producers.
1The manga hoe, the IR12 and RS8 trowels
